Abstract

A comparative study of radical polymerization of styrene under thermal and microwave heating conditions has been carried out. The polymerization reaction orders with respect to the monomer and initiator concentrations and the polymerization rate constants have been determined. It has been found that non-thermal microwave effects are not manifested during styrene polymerization, because styrene is a weakly polar substance.
